Example Calculation
Let’s go through an example to see how the Gravel Cost Calculator works:
- Gravel Amount: 5 tons
- Cost per Ton: $50
- Delivery Charge: $30
Step 1: Calculate the cost of gravel:
Gravel cost = Amount × Rate
= 5 × $50 = $250
Step 2: Delivery Charge:
= $30 (as inputted)
Step 3: Calculate the final total cost:
Final total cost = Gravel cost + Delivery charge
= $250 + $30 = $280
So, for 5 tons of gravel, with a cost of $50 per ton and a $30 delivery charge, the total cost will be $280.

Tips for Using the Gravel Cost Calculator
- Check Gravel Prices Locally: Gravel prices can vary by location and type. Make sure to check with local suppliers for the most accurate cost per ton.
- Consider Delivery Options: If you’re ordering a large amount of gravel, you may be able to negotiate delivery fees, especially if your supplier offers bulk discounts.
- Include Extra Gravel: It’s often recommended to order a little more gravel than needed for your project, accounting for compaction and spillage.
